Output 621cabe336e7695d52416be0fa570cabcd7ef24ee4f3384a609f958f116bb4f2:1

value
1007000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c020a84dad766eb5b4a98d2e8c0f3a1c7d571861 OP_EQUALVERIFY OP_CHECKSIG
address
1JWsrumeHGarybLnPB8JdCkHhMQWUiLnB1
transaction
621cabe336e7695d52416be0fa570cabcd7ef24ee4f3384a609f958f116bb4f2
spent
true